Dolly Parton’s Broadway Musical Dreams: Why She Wants to Hold a Lookalike Contest

Dolly Parton is interested in hosting a lookalike contest for a specific reason. If you happen to resemble Dolly Parton, whether it's from any point in her career, she might consider selecting you to be a part of a Broadway show that revolves around her life.

Indeed, Parton is currently engaged in the process of transforming her life story into a musical, as she disclosed to People magazine.

She expresses that going on Broadway and debuting her own show there has always been a significant goal for her, which she has been thinking about for a long time. She emphasizes that this particular goal is one she wants to ensure she accomplishes while she is still alive and able to actively participate in it.

In this manner, she will have the opportunity to make creative choices, such as the unconventional decision to allow individuals from diverse backgrounds to audition for the role of Dolly, rather than solely considering those with extensive musical theater backgrounds.

Parton suggests that she could potentially lead a competition called "Finding Dolly," which would involve searching for talented individuals to portray three different versions of the main character. These versions include a young Dolly, a Dolly from her earlier years, and an older Dolly, as clarified by the singer.

"We will be conducting auditions and using various methods to discover these individuals. I believe this process will also be enjoyable for people," Parton states. "You never know where you might come across them. They might not have any prior experience on stage or perhaps have only performed in local theaters. However, we will actively search for them, and I believe that aspect will add to the enjoyment of the process."

Parton has mentioned the idea of a musical about her life before, mentioning it in various interviews. She expressed her desire to have the show ready by "late '25" in her recent conversation with People.

The renowned country artist has several career aspirations that she is currently striving to achieve. In an interview with Taste of Country last January, Parton disclosed her desire to establish her own television network in the near future.
